OK, I've seen something like this. When we were cruising off the coast of Somalia, I was hard at work on my ship after sunset (OK, I was fishing) and I fell asleep for about 5 hours. When I woke up around 1AM, the sea was as white as milk. It was really freaky; like I was in some alternate universe (Because the sea at night is pitch black). I went up to the "Smoke Box" and asked my pals what the heck was going of and they thought it was either methane or CO2 bubbles.
It didn't explode when we tossed our butts over the side, either.
